A motor vehicle incident brought traffic to a standstill on Southwest Freeway inbound around 12:54 AM Sunday morning, July 26, 2026, creating delays for the handful of drivers on the road during those overnight hours.
Responding officers worked to clear the scene, and traffic resumed after the incident was resolved. Details about vehicles involved and lane closures weren't immediately available.
The overnight timing placed this crash outside the peak-incident window at this location. According to LocalTrafficAccidents.com data, Southwest Freeway inbound sees its busiest hour for crashes between 11 AM and 12 PM, when the corridor recorded 12 incidents over the past 90 days. Most crashes here are minor in nature, though the corridor carries significant incident volume: 65 crashes in the past 30 days, with 35 of those classified as major, per LTA's real-time incident database.
Over a 12-month period, the stretch has recorded 263 total incidents, including 123 major crashes and 2 fatalities, underscoring the corridor's sustained traffic stress. In Harris County overall, authorities handled 17,710 incidents in the past month, with 37 fatal crashes among them.
According to TxDOT CRIS public crash records, Southwest Freeway inbound has logged 1,055 crashes since January 2020 within about a quarter-mile of this location. Contributing factors as recorded by the investigating officer, per TxDOT CRIS, show "Failed To Control Speed" as the leading factor, cited in 368 crashes. Hit-and-run incidents account for 13.1 percent of all crashes here—286 of 2,184 units involved—a notably high rate that complicates both enforcement and victim recovery.
Weather conditions at the time of the incident were clear, with few clouds and temperatures around 80 degrees. No adverse conditions were present to complicate response or investigation.
